Abstract:
The National Lipid Association (NLA) is currently conducting a study to improve the uptake of evidence-based guidelines into clinical practice through the deployment of case-based online learning modules to participating health systems nationwide. The Translating Evidence-based Approaches into optimal Care of High-risk Atherosclerotic Cardiovascular Disease patients (TEACH-ASCVD) will evaluate the impact of electronic learning modules on clinician practices related to ASCVD management. In the design phase of TEACH-ASCVD, expert lipidologists created a series of 7 cases informed by recent guidelines intended to provide common clinical scenarios that evaluate participant knowledge of evidence-based practices for high-risk ASCVD and familial hypercholesterolemia. In this manuscript, we present 4 primary prevention-focused cases in high-risk patients and discuss pertinent clinical teaching points. These cases are intended for individuals with clinical lipidology training. We encourage lipidologists to disseminate this manuscript and utilize these cases as a teaching tool for nonlipid specialists to hone their knowledge of common clinical ASCVD risk management scenarios.
